I finally got my car back from the exhaust place, and i couldnt be any happier. I hate rice, and i told myself that if there was even a hint of rice in my exhaust note, i'd tell them to take it off on the spot. Needless to say, the exhaust is staying on.
I got custom 2.5" SS pressure bends in the B pipe, with an 18" resonator(pretty sure its 18), welded to a Borla Pro XS muffler and a double sided SS 4" tip. It looks pretty damn good, the tip could sit a little higher, but i dont want to run the risk of melting my paint/bumper since the tip gets very hot. The reason why i didnt go with mandrell is because i couldnt find an exhaust shop around here that does mandrell, and plus its a catback, not much power is expected from them, so it doesnt really matter if i lose 2hp from it being crush bent.
I don't know if there was any increase in power(probably not), i couldnt tell because it was raining and i dont like to push my car in the rain. Now lets get to the sound: its great. It's VERY quiet, with just a slight hint of it being aftermarket. I would say this setup is ideal for somebody who wants quiet, but with a little deeper sound than stock. On the highway with the cruise set at 70mph, you can hear it very slightly, not even close to being loud enough to bother anybody inside the cabin or outside. City driving, its also pretty quiet, but a bit louder than it is on the highway. You can't hear it below 1.7k rpm and above 2.7k rpm, so its all good. I'll give an updated review after a week or two and 500 miles when the exhaust breaks in completely. For first impression though, i highly recomend it to somebody who wants quiet, but aftermarket.

Hey 4X4 upon looking at your pics again I just realized something. Who'd you have install the exhaust? They shouldn't have welded the hangers in the spots they did on the muffler. The Borla warranty even states that nothing can be welded to the muffler's shell or it voids the warranty. The hangers should have been welded to the outer seams on each end of the muffler. Just thought I'd let you know..maybe you can get some $ back from the shop for them installing it improperly
